SPSL
Technip Spyro continues through the Pyrotec division to drive the simulation of the steam cracking process to create ethylene from gas and naththa feedstreams in pyrolysis furnaces. SPYRO, simulates the cracking process inside the radiant coils of the furnace. SPYRO is licensed mainly to ethylene producers and the program is used by approximately 80% of all ethylene producers world-wide. For an operating company, SPYRO can be applied in several ways:
- planning and scheduling including valuation of available feedstocks on the spot market.
- off-line tool for case studies such as furnace operability studies.
- on-line yield model in an advanced process control system.
- on-line yield model in a (closed loop) real time optimization system.
Since there are many furnaces in an ethylene plant, scheduling many furnaces simulataneously is a difficult job. Pyrotec developed a tool to provide easy access and integration with SPYRO to make the excellent pyrolysis simulation available for planning and scheduling. This tool is named SPYRO Planning and Scheduling Link (SPSL).
At M3, through our agreement with Technip, we construct a managed code wrapper that brings the intelligence into our .NET enviroment and integrates the results of the simulation via web services with our other plant models. M3 uses SPYRO Planning and Scheduling Link to the ethylene cracking furnace models for furnace scheduling and naphtha blending.
Significant potential benefits exist for advanced multi-period optimization of the naphtha blends being feed to the many pyrolysis furnaces. Each furnace can be feed with the optimum feed for its current operating condition. The advanced scheduling technology uses individual furnace yields to schedule operation of each furnace while accounting for production constraints and maintenance schedules. The complete application allows schedulers and planners to quickly and accurately run What-If cases to evaluate various operating alternatives to make correct decisions. These tools minimize the guessing of what to do and allow plant managers to make quick command decisions.
